Transaction 64efb061ddf324a49bfc2057f611597a23dfa3ab80a82cec9c3e8fd37d8a2c99

2 Input
2 Outputs
  • 64efb061ddf324a49bfc2057f611597a23dfa3ab80a82cec9c3e8fd37d8a2c99:0
  • value  701683
    address  3Mhztq8spQJckgauoBmBrsdt7f4UWV5yxq
  • 64efb061ddf324a49bfc2057f611597a23dfa3ab80a82cec9c3e8fd37d8a2c99:1
  • value  1737438
    address  3EwUzQpVDjareFJVXwFH38KDDfRLWK9Vgq